The team of the Ministry of Defense of Uzbekistan won the first place in its group and the second place overall at the Cambria Patrol international competition held in Great Britain. The Uzbek military successfully covered a distance of more than 70 kilometers, overcoming natural and tactical obstacles, under conditions of chemical and biological threats.
In Uzbekistan, the punishment for intentionally inflicting minor bodily injury by a group of persons or with the use of weapons or dangerous objects due to religious fanaticism has been increased. In other cases, the responsibility for intentional minor bodily injury is reduced, and such acts are removed from criminal punishment and transferred to the category of administrative offense.
At the meeting of the Fatwa Panel under the Council of Muftis of Turkic States in Astana, the capital of Kazakhstan, it was agreed to study the problematic issues of family, marriage and divorce in Turkic states and develop a collective fatwa. This proposal was put forward by the Office of Muslims of Uzbekistan.
In order to prepare for the parliamentary elections to be held in Uzbekistan on October 27, the web site vetar.mfa.uz was launched. This site allows Uzbeks abroad to apply electronically for inclusion in the voter list to vote without visiting a consular account.

In the Russian city of Irkutsk, the head of the Uzbek National Center and the deputy chairman of the Tajik diaspora were arrested on charges of "promoting illegal migration". According to the investigation, they helped foreigners obtain certificates necessary to obtain work and residence permits in Russia.

Russia has stopped the transit and import of grain, tomato, pepper and sunflower seeds from Kazakhstan due to phytosanitary reasons. According to some experts, Russia's ban on the import of Kazakh agricultural products may be a response to Kazakhstan's ban on Russian grain.
